The bolt size for those calipers changed a few times over the years.. unless you're sure they are 71 calipers I'd measure the threads before i ordered anything.
According to the Buick parts book, ‘69-‘71 used GM 1385356, which is 7/16 x 20 x 1 3/32”. ‘72 used GM 487293, which is 7/16 x 20 x 7/8”. The Dorman bolt crosses to the ‘72 number. If you need the longer bolt it appears the Camaro people have a source. (Most aftermarket brake catalogs list the same caliper and hose from ‘69-‘72, so maybe they just chose to use a shorter bolt after ‘71?). https://www.heartbeatcitycamaro.com/store/product/12272/1967-1978-Camaro-&-Firebird-Disc-Brake-Caliper-Hose-Mounting-Bolt-GM#-1385356/ Patrick
